How to Stay Safe While Riding Your Electric Scooter
Operating an electric scooter necessitates caution and attentiveness to guarantee safety on busy city streets. Cyclists should always wear a helmet, as this significantly reduces the risk of head injuries in case of accidents. It is crucial to familiarize oneself with local traffic laws, as regulations can vary widely by city. Maintaining a safe speed and maintaining adequate space from vehicles and pedestrians improves overall safety.
Additionally, riders should remain alert to common road risks like road debris, sudden obstacles, and potholes. Using hand signals when turning or stopping serves to signal your plans to other road users. Nighttime riding calls for illuminated or reflective accessories to increase visibility. Ultimately, eliminating distractions such as phones fosters more focused riding. By adhering to these safety measures, electric scooter operators can achieve a safer and more mindful riding experience when navigating city streets.
Rising Trends in Electric Scooter Adoption
In what ways is the use of electric scooters changing across urban environments globally? Urban centers are progressively embracing electric scooters as part of their mobility frameworks, driven by increasing demand for green and efficient travel alternatives. Cities are implementing dedicated scooter lanes and parking zones, enhancing safety and accessibility.
Furthermore, data-centric strategies are on the rise, allowing cities to analyze usage patterns and optimize service deployment. This trend is fostering partnerships between municipalities and scooter companies, leading to more strategic infrastructure investments.
Additionally, innovations in technology are shaping customer experiences, with capabilities such as location tracking and mobile integration becoming standard. The rise of subscription payment structures is also evident, giving users versatile payment choices.
As governing policies shift and adapt, these advancements are poised to further influence urban transportation dynamics, establishing electric scooters as an essential element of tomorrow's city infrastructure.
Common Questions and Answers
How Do Electric Scooters Compare to Bikes in Urban Settings?
Electric scooters commonly deliver faster, more compact transportation than bikes, perfect for brief journeys. That said, bikes deliver increased fitness benefits and enhanced stability. At the end of the day, the selection is based on unique lifestyle choices and distinct metropolitan conditions.
What Are the Costs of Owning an Electric Scooter?
Having an electric scooter involves initial purchase costs, upkeep costs, coverage costs, and potential charging costs. Additionally, owners may incur docking costs and need accessories, together forming the complete cost of ownership.
Do Electric Scooters Work for All Age Groups?
Electric scooters are typically appropriate for a wide range of age groups, as long as riders follow established safety guidelines. That said, younger children may need adult supervision, whereas older adults should take into account their physical abilities and ease with balancing and steering.
How Does Weather Affect Electric Scooter Usage?
Weather conditions greatly impact the use of electric scooters. Harsh weather elements such as rain, snow, and extreme temperatures discourage riders because of safety risks and discomfort, while pleasant, dry conditions encourages more frequent use, improving the overall riding experience and accessibility.
What Rules Regulate Electric Scooter Use in Cities?
Rules overseeing e-scooter use within city limits commonly encompass age restrictions, speed limits, helmet requirements, designated parking zones, and insurance obligations. Such regulations are designed to boost overall safety, decrease traffic buildup, and align scooters with existing urban mobility frameworks.
